不同预处理对小麦幼胚抗除草剂基因转化效率的影响 被引量:1

Effect of different pre-treatment on the frequency of transformation of herbicide-resistant gene of wheat embryo
下载PDF
导出
摘要 以小麦品种豫麦18号和豫麦34号作为供试材料,用基因枪介导法进行了抗除草剂基因的转化,研究了不同预培养时间和高渗处理对小麦幼胚转化效果的影响.结果表明,幼胚以诱导培养10~15d的转化效果最好;用0 4mol·L-1的甘露醇在轰击前6h和轰击后18h对10~15d预培养的幼胚进行处理,可明显提高转化效率. Two wheat cultivars,Yumai 18 and Yumai 34 were used as experiment materials to study the effect of different pre-culture duration of immature embryo and osmotic treatment on tranformation frequency by transforming herbicide-resistant gene through particle baombardment.The result showed that the immature embryos pre-cultured for 10~15 days and treated with 0.4 mol·L^(-1) mannitol could significantly improve gene transformation frequency.
